Search the AFSL / ACN / ABN on the official ASIC Professional Registers and ABR website. Don't trust screenshots.
Call the company back on a phone number you find independently — not the one in the email or pitch.
Any promise of guaranteed, high or risk-free returns is a warning sign, not a selling point.

No. Investment Shield only flags known risk signals. It cannot judge profitability, solvency or honesty. Always check ASIC's Professional Registers directly, read the PDS, and consider professional financial advice.
Investment scams were the #1 loss type reported to the ACCC in 2025, costing Australians $837.7 million. Most victims were contacted by someone who looked professional and sounded urgent.
